Output 1c34a7638afdae51439a99d40059113bdd5be0aeecbf99c096d4014449f1f662:1

value
1265764
script pubkey
OP_0 OP_PUSHBYTES_32 b8eea95b8e7e4342837d55d341f6bc3fd4600be53b79ae7214fc72da08999af1
address
tb1qhrh2jkuw0ep59qma2hf5ra4u8l2xqzl98du6uus5l3ed5zyentcsde6g63
transaction
1c34a7638afdae51439a99d40059113bdd5be0aeecbf99c096d4014449f1f662